Israeli Soldier Killed in Northern Gaza Strip
SadaNews Translation - The Israeli army announced on Friday morning the death of one of its soldiers in northern Gaza.
According to the Israeli army, the deceased soldier is named Yair Eliyahu from the engineering corps in the northern brigade, noting that he was killed as a result of an operational incident.
The Israeli army radio reported, as translated by SadaNews, that the incident occurred at 2 AM when an engineering vehicle fell into a very large hole and collided with another vehicle that was nearby, resulting in the death of the driver of the latter.
It was indicated that the incident took place in the town of Beit Hanoun in northern Gaza.
